Fontucky on the singlespeed.

Hey Allison! Ride the single girl!!!!! There are basically 3 tough hills on the course. The first one is the pavement, but it's over in *2 minutes. Just put your head down and grunt through it all. Once you get past the pavement you descent for 10 seconds then start climbing again. I still consider this the first climb, but it will add another *3-4 minutes of climbing. The second hill is the tough one for me. You can see the end of it, it just seems soooo far away and wayyyyy up there. Once that is done, I look forward to the third climb. It's not as steep and you can catch lots of people from the earlier start times. Then it is mostly "DH" and flats from there. Oh, yeah, there is one or two quick hike-a-bikes in there too.
Gearing? I ride 32:20 on my Niner. If I were on a 26 inch bike I would be riding 32:18 or 32:17. If those gears are too tough for you, try something like 32:20.
The singlespeed class only gets to do two laps at Fontana so no need for you to worry about doing three laps.

* denotes all times are approximate and exaggerated!
